Red start for me and aiming for 3:35 with a big negative split. Going to feel like I'm going backwards setting off at 8:30s in the red pen.

Have to say, people moving into a pen higher up than they're assigned to can cause irritation. A certain number of runners are assigned to each pen and if they fill up before those who are meant to be in there get in, then it's not really fair. It's also entirely within the Race Director's rights to assign you on the basis of your last race and it works both ways (I've been stuck a lot further forward based on my PB when I wanted to run 35 minutes slower).

Brighton didn't suffer from congestion last year and you'll have no problems moving through the field, as someone mentioned a few pages back. And it's chip timed, not gun timed (apart from the winners) so you don't need to worry about that.

You get a lot of no-shows in big marathons, sometimes up to 20%. Especially in an event like London where people think "it can't be that hard", get a place and do no training. You also get more people dropping out in big marathons because the proportion of less experienced runners is higher.
